Contents - Previous - Next. by J.l. Pitt . Introduction. Mycotoxins are toxic metabolises produced by fungi, especially by saprophytic moulds growing on foodstuffs or animal feeds. They must always have been a hazard to man and domestic animals, but until the past 30 years their effects have been largely overlooked.

WebFusarium mycotoxins Fumonisin • Common in corn, wheat, barley, sorghum • Forms: B 1 (most common and toxic), B 2 and B 3 • Symptoms: anorexia, weight loss, reduced milk production, and liver damage, death • FDA guidance: Corn should have < 30 ppm and be < 50% of diet Zearalenone WebExtremely high levels of aflatoxin B1 (>1000 ppb) may cause sudden or acute neurologic signs such as circling, depression, staggering, recumbency and death due to severe liver and brain damage. Diagnosis is based on clinical signs, laboratory tests indicating liver abnormalites, and toxic levels of aflatoxin present in the ration.

WebDairy herds thought to suffer from mycototoxicosis are associated with milk production losses and failure to respond to veterinary therapy and/or changes in nutrition. … WebIt is a natural toxin that forms when conditions are cold and wet where the grain is grown. In animals, especially swine, it causes vomiting, feed refusal, immune suppression, diarrhea, weight loss, and reduced milk production. Wheat is common grain affected. Toxin may concentrate in wheat by-products.

When calculating mycotoxin risk, there are three key considerations: 1. Contamination rate (% positive analyses with at least one mycotoxin), 2. Contamination level (analyzed mycotoxin concentration); and. 3. Ingestion of moldy feed or hay can potentially cause mycotic (fungal) abortion, respiratory effects, decreased feed consumption and rate of gain, and digestive problems.
